§ 4737.09 — Maintaining fence

Text
Any fence constructed under sections4737.05to4737.11, inclusive, of the Revised Code, shall be neatly constructed, shall be non-transparent, shall be kept in good order and repair, and no advertisement shall be permitted thereon other than the name of the person under whose name the license has been issued and the nature of the business conducted therein.
